JOB SUMMARY:

The Texas Rangers are looking for motivated and forward-thinking Player Development Data Apprentices to join our Minor League affiliates. This is a unique opportunity to be on the front lines of professional baseball, working directly with players, coaches, and player development staff to integrate cutting‑edge data and technology into daily training and competition.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S OF POSITION INCLUDE, BUT ARE NOT LIMITED TO THE FOLLOWING:

  • Operate all technology for practice and games including Trackman, Edgertronic, Sony Cybershot and BATS.
  • Capture game video and manage upload process.
  • Manage data and collection process and assist with interpretation to coaches and players.
  • Collaborate with coaching staff and player development staff to monitor player goals and player progress.
  • Conduct research and analysis, both at the request of staff and independently.

Communicate research in a simple and concise manner to Minor League coaches, players, and Player Development staff.

Organize and distribute advance scouting materials to staff.

Support field staff and players with coach education and various administration tasks.

Support field staff by throwing batting practice, hitting fungoes, and aiding with other on-field tasks.

Troubleshoot video/technology related issues at your affiliate.

All other duties as assigned.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or’s degree
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office
  • Demonstrated passion and understanding for biomechanics, pitching or hitting analysis or sports science.
  • Ability to work seamlessly in teams
  • Working knowledge of advanced baseball statistics and publicly available research
  • Willingness to learn
  • Available to work long hours including nights, weekends and holidays.
  • Ability to travel 70% of the job.
